Webber not judging Red Bull pre-season pace

©WRI2 Mark Webber isn't taking Red Bull's testing pace at face value, saying his former team isn't interested in any pre-season "shadow boxing" antics. The timesheets in Barcelona offered only a limited glimpse of a Formula 1 pecking order which is very relative at best. Red Bull Racing ran in Spain with a rather low profile compared to its faster rivals Ferrari and Mercedes, and Webber isn't the least bit worried. "When the grandstands are empty Red Bull are never interested in getting involved in the shadow boxing," the former Red Bull stalwart told N.  "That’s typical of Red Bull, I wouldn’t read anything into winter from them.
